Why These Are the Top Kia Repair Auto Repair Shops in Polk

** The Kia repair market for residents of Polk, Missouri, is characterized by limited local options necessitating travel to neighboring population centers like Bolivar or Springfield. The local market within Polk consists of general mechanics who can handle basic maintenance but lack the specialized tools, software, and training for Kia's advanced GDI, DCT, and EV systems. The competitive landscape is therefore defined by shops in the Springfield metro area, which offer a higher tier of specialization. Pricing is competitive with dealerships but often at a 10-20% lower labor rate, providing significant value. The average quality of Kia-specific service is high among the top-tier independents identified, as they compete directly with the Springfield Kia dealership by offering more personalized service and often deeper technical expertise on persistent issues like Theta engine failures. For complex warranty work, the dealership remains the primary channel, but these top independents are essential for second opinions, out-of-warranty repairs, and specialized maintenance.

What are the most common Kia repair issues for drivers in the Polk, Missouri area?

In Polk County, common issues include suspension wear from rural road conditions and engine problems related to the Theta II engines in certain 2011-2019 models. Local shops also frequently address electrical system concerns, which can be exacerbated by the region's temperature fluctuations.

How can I find a trustworthy, specialized Kia repair shop near Polk, MO?

Look for shops in Bolivar or Springfield that are Kia-certified or have technicians with specific Kia training. Check for online reviews from local customers and ask if they use genuine or OEM-quality parts, as this is a key indicator of a quality specialist familiar with Kia's systems.

Are Kia repair costs higher in rural Polk County compared to larger cities?

Labor rates in the Polk area can be slightly lower than in Springfield or Kansas City, but parts availability may sometimes cause delays, potentially affecting cost. It's advisable to get a written estimate that includes diagnostic fees, as some local shops may need to order specific Kia components.

When should I seek local service versus going to a dealership for my Kia?

For complex warranty work or specific recalls (like those for engine or ABS systems), you may need to visit the nearest dealership in Springfield. For general maintenance, brakes, suspension, and most repairs, a reputable local shop in Polk County can provide quality, often more convenient service.

What local driving conditions in Polk should I consider for my Kia's maintenance schedule?

The mix of gravel roads, frequent seasonal potholes, and winter weather means you should have your suspension, steering, and brakes inspected more frequently. Also, using the correct coolant mixture for both summer heat and winter cold snaps is crucial to prevent engine issues.
